Modern-day organizations increasingly rely on third-party SaaS software providers to optimize their IT infrastructure. Although this enables businesses to create value and lower operating costs, it escalates the corporate risk exposure for data theft and compliance-related issues. The situation necessitates companies to have visibility into all third-party contracts and contract management processes.

That’s where Evisort can help.

Evisort provides contract intelligence and contract lifecycle management (CLM) software to help customers overcome security, data, and risk management issues. Trained on millions of contracts, the company’s proprietary AI engine utilizes natural language processing and machine learning to instantly identify key clauses and metadata from any contract to provide accurate and real-time analysis. Clients can even train the AI to pull their own clauses based on templates built from clauses.

“Simple contract management software doesn’t provide information about obligations and agreements. Many providers that claim to provide AI offer either rudimentary, rule-based workflows or human-in-the-loop processes that introduce more risk into an already fragmented contracting process,” says Jerry Ting, Co-Founder and CEO of Evisort. “Our unique offering gives business leaders trustworthy and accurate information, empowering them to make strategic decisions in the organization’s best interest and optimize new contracts based on data from past agreements.”

Reducing Overall Risk

Evisort’s easy-to-use, end-to-end contract management solution is built on three core pillars.

The first is a repository that integrates seamlessly with leading SaaS platforms, enabling a market-leading implementation time of under 30 days. Evisort offers pre-built integrations (Salesforce, for example) and custom integrations via APIs that can synchronize data. This allows teams to keep working with the systems they already use, including Tableau and PowerBI.

Next in the line is an AI-powered analytics and search engine that puts vital data at the fingertips of in-house counsel, M&A analysts, contract managers, auditors, and business leaders. Last but not least, the solution’s CLM workflows help teams standardize and streamline processes to reduce overall risk and accelerate sales cycles.

“We are committed to empowering our customers to understand their organization’s obligations and successfully manage their supply chain, cash flow, and overall risk exposure,” says Amine Anoun, Co-Founder and CTO of Evisort.

Evisort’s platform works just like a Google search engine for a company’s entire body of contracts. The platform also helps teams manage the entire contract lifecycle, from project intake to negotiation, contract execution, and ongoing supplier or customer relationship management. Legal, procurement, and business stakeholders can collaborate directly within Evisort to discuss opportunities and negotiate a contract draft.

“The fact that users can work within the intuitive Evisort platform and leverage the power of highly accurate AI without ever writing a line of code is a huge differentiating factor,” says Jake Sussman, Co-Founder and COO of Evisort.

Helping Manage Contract-Related Risks

The Evisort platform surfaces vital information to decision-makers, empowering them to manage contract-related risks for their organizations. Many Evisort customers use the platform to keep track of existing agreements with suppliers so that they can better negotiate future contracts. Evisort also helps companies understand if certain terms are routinely changed during negotiations, prompting them to review the contract for possible updates.

In one instance, Plug Power, a hydrogen fuel cell manufacturer and service provider, decided to work in liaison with Evisort to improve the visibility and traceability of their contract processes. “The team was able to take 8,000 contracts and inject them into Evisort’s solution in just over 15 hours,” says Joshua Klein, Director of IT at Plug Power.

“It was incredibly productive—something that would have taken us numerous man hours to complete without an automated solution.”

With Evisort, Plug Power can now search and retrieve critical contract information, and the automated dashboards, reports, and customizable alerts ensure they are never caught off guard.

Icertis and Evisort Announce Partnership to Accelerate Contract Intelligence

Wednesday, June 05, 2024

BELLEVUE, Wash-Icertis, the global leader in AI-powered contract intelligence, announced a new partnership with Evisort to accelerate customers’ journey to contract intelligence. This strategic partnership enhances value from the Icertis platform, enabling new and existing Icertis customers to leverage Evisort’s contract-specific AI engine to accelerate the ingestion and analysis of contract data to deliver actionable insights and optimized workflows.



The Icertis platform transforms contracts into strategic assets that drive key business outcomes including revenue growth, cost control, risk mitigation, and compliance. By extracting the critical information contained in contracts, structuring it into a common data model, and connecting it seamlessly with operational systems like ERP, SCM, CRM, and HCM, Icertis can ensure the intent documented in every contract is fully realized in practice.



"Contracts are foundational to every business relationship, documenting the critical obligations and entitlements between an enterprise and its customers, suppliers, and partners," said Samir Bodas, CEO of Icertis. "With the pace of innovation in AI and across CLM, to deliver the best value to customers, we are embracing an open platform approach that leverages best-of-breed LLMs and partner capabilities across industry verticals, functions, languages, and hyperscalers to extend the proven, secure, and scalable Icertis platform wherever doing business intersects with contracts. I am excited to announce our partnership with Evisort so our joint customers gain material and unique value from the power of Icertis Contract Intelligence and Evisort AI."



Jerry Ting, CEO of Evisort commented, "By integrating our contract-specific AI engine with the Icertis Contract Intelligence platform, we can enable joint customers to rapidly ingest and analyze both legacy and new agreements, accelerating insights that drive business performance. Our collaboration with Icertis will set new standards for how contracts are managed and executed, and deliver exceptional outcomes to our joint customers."



As part of this new partnership, Evisort’s contract-specific AI engine works in concert with Icertis Discover Copilot to ingest and analyze contract data from new and legacy contracts with the correct semantic meaning to increase the speed, scale, and accuracy of the insights provided by the Icertis platform. This enhanced capability, which is currently used by leading enterprises including Microsoft, allows businesses to leverage their contract data to drive strategic business decisions and operational excellence.



"Achieving contract intelligence requires a robust central platform for structured and connected contract data that can be mined for insights by artificial intelligence. Working with Icertis and Evisort has significantly advanced our ability to perform contract analytics that drive the business forward," said Tom Orrison, senior director of Legal Operations at Microsoft.



Icertis is continually recognized by industry analysts for its completeness of vision in contract intelligence. In addition to Evisort, Icertis has a robust ecosystem of partners that are in position to extend and enhance its platform including SAP, Microsoft, Accenture, Deloitte, KPMG, and PwC.
